Warning Signs You Need Tropical Storm Cleanup

Catching the signs of storm damage early is crucial for minimizing repair costs and preventing long-term issues like mold or structural weakening. What might seem like minor dampness can quickly escalate. Ignoring subtle signs can lead to much larger problems. We’ll help you identify what to look for.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, musty smell often indicates hidden moisture and potential mold growth behind walls or under flooring. This is a clear sign of dampness that needs professional attention.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

Water marks on ceilings, walls, or baseboards are direct evidence of water intrusion. These stains mean water has penetrated the materials and needs to be dried out. Address stains immediately.

Peeling or Bubbling Paint and Wallpaper

Moisture trapped behind paint or wallpaper can cause it to lift and bubble. This indicates water damage to the underlying surface. This is a warning.

Soft or Warped Flooring

If your wood floors feel soft, spongy, or look warped, water has saturated the material and subfloor. This requires immediate drying to prevent permanent damage. Act quickly to save floors.

Sagging Ceilings or Walls

Significant water saturation can cause drywall to sag or even collapse. This is a serious structural concern that needs urgent assessment and repair. Structural integrity is vital.

Increased Humidity Indoors

A sudden, noticeable increase in indoor humidity, even after the storm has passed, suggests that moisture is trapped within your home’s structure. Monitor your home’s air.

Tropical Storm Damage Cleanup v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or puddles on hard, non-porous surfaces (e.g., tile, concrete) Yes No Easy to mop up and dry with fans.
Standing water covering more than a few square feet No Yes Requires specialized extraction equipment for thorough removal.
Water-soaked carpets and padding No Yes These materials hold large amounts of water and need professional drying to prevent mold.
Any water intrusion into walls, insulation, or subfloors No Yes Hidden moisture is impossible to dry effectively without professional equipment.
Signs of mold growth (visible or strong musty odors) No Yes Requires containment and specialized remediation techniques.
Electrical outlets or appliances submerged in water Absolutely Not Yes Extreme safety hazard; professionals can safely assess and address electrical damage.

For anything beyond minor surface water on non-porous materials, professional help is strongly recommended. DIY efforts often miss hidden moisture, leading to expensive mold and structural issues later. Our team has the tools and expertise for complete storm damage restoration.

Tropical Storm Damage Cleanup Cost In Fountain Hills, AZ

The cost of tropical storm cleanup in Fountain Hills, AZ, can vary greatly. Factors like the size of the affected area, the depth of water, and the materials damaged all play a role. These estimates provide a general idea of what to expect for various aspects of storm damage cleanup.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Amount of water, square footage, accessibility.
Structural Drying &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000+ Duration needed, size of affected space, number of units required.
Content Cleaning & Restoration $200 – $3,000+ Number of items, type of material, extent of damage per item.
Mold Prevention Treatment $300 – $1,000 Size of area treated, type of antimicrobial solution used.
Mold Remediation (if needed) $1,000 – $10,000+ Severity of mold growth, containment needs, affected materials.
Minor Drywall/Flooring Repair $500 – $3,000+ Square footage of replacement, material type (e.g., carpet vs. hardwood).

Is tropical storm damage covered by homeowner’s insurance?

Generally, homeowner’s insurance covers damage from wind and rain associated with tropical storms. However, coverage for flooding might require a separate flood insurance policy. It’s always best to review your specific policy and contact your insurance provider promptly. We can work with your adjuster to ensure proper documentation.

What are the health risks associated with tropical storm damage?

The main health risks come from contaminated water, which can carry bacteria and pathogens, and mold growth, which can cause respiratory issues and allergic reactions. Damp conditions also attract pests. Professional cleanup involves sanitizing affected areas and implementing mold prevention to protect your family’s health.
